So, how long do you need to cook chicken meatballs in the oven? The cooking time can vary depending on the size and thickness of the meatballs, as well as the temperature of your oven. However, as a general rule of thumb, chicken meatballs usually need to bake for about 20-25 minutes at 375°F (190°C) to be fully cooked.

It’s important to note that the internal temperature of the chicken meatballs should reach 165°F (74°C) to ensure they are safe to eat. To check the temperature, you can use a meat thermometer inserted into the center of a meatball.

Remember, cooking times may vary, so it’s always a good idea to check the temperature and adjust the cooking time accordingly. Overcooking can result in dry and tough meatballs, while undercooking can lead to potential health risks. Preparation of Chicken Meatballs

To make delicious chicken meatballs, follow these simple steps:

1. Start by preheating your oven to the recommended temperature, usually around 375°F (190°C).

2. In a large mixing bowl, combine ground chicken, breadcrumbs, minced garlic, finely chopped onion, grated Parmesan cheese, and a variety of herbs and spices to taste. This could include parsley, oregano, basil, salt, and pepper.

3. Mix all the ingredients together until they are well combined. It is important not to overmix the mixture, as this can result in tough meatballs.

4. Take a small portion of the mixture and roll it between your hands to form a ball. The size of the meatballs can vary depending on personal preference, but they are typically around 1-2 inches in diameter.

5. Place the formed meatballs onto a baking sheet lined with parchment paper or aluminum foil, leaving some space between each meatball to ensure even cooking.

6. Once all the meatballs are formed and placed on the baking sheet, carefully transfer them to the preheated oven.

7. Bake the chicken meatballs for approximately 20-25 minutes, or until they are golden brown and cooked through. To ensure they are fully cooked, you can use a meat thermometer to check that the internal temperature reaches 165°F (74°C).

8. Once cooked, remove the meatballs from the oven and let them cool slightly before serving. They can be enjoyed on their own, with your favorite sauce, or as part of a pasta dish, salad, or sandwich.

Follow these steps, and you’ll have perfectly cooked chicken meatballs that are bursting with flavor!

Choosing the Right Ingredients

When it comes to cooking chicken meatballs in the oven, choosing the right ingredients is crucial to achieving a delicious and flavorful outcome.

Here are some key considerations when selecting the ingredients:

  1. Ground Chicken: Start with fresh and high-quality ground chicken. Look for lean ground chicken as it will result in lighter and healthier meatballs.
  2. Herbs and Spices: Adding herbs and spices to the meatball mixture enhances the flavor profile. Common choices include parsley, basil, oregano, garlic powder, onion powder, paprika, and black pepper. Feel free to experiment and adjust the seasonings to suit your personal taste.
  3. Breadcrumbs: Breadcrumbs act as a binding agent and help to retain moisture in the chicken meatballs. You can use regular breadcrumbs or opt for whole wheat breadcrumbs for a healthier alternative.
  4. Egg: Including an egg in the mixture helps to bind the ingredients together and prevents the meatballs from falling apart. Make sure to beat the egg before adding it to the mixture.
  5. Cheese: Adding cheese, such as Parmesan or mozzarella, can add extra flavor and richness to the meatballs. Grate the cheese finely and mix it into the meatball mixture.
  6. Salt: Don’t forget to add salt to season the meatballs. It helps to bring out the flavors of the other ingredients.

Forming and Shaping the Meatballs

Once the chicken mixture is thoroughly mixed, it’s time to form and shape the meatballs. Use your hands to scoop out a portion of the mixture, about the size of a golf ball. Roll it between your palms to create a smooth, round meatball. Repeat this process until all the mixture is used.

For consistent sizing, you can use a cookie scoop or an ice cream scoop to portion out the mixture. This will ensure that all your chicken meatballs are similar in size and will cook evenly.

If you prefer smaller or larger meatballs, adjust the portion sizes accordingly. Keep in mind that smaller meatballs will cook faster, while larger ones may require additional cooking time.

Cooking Time and Temperature

When cooking chicken meatballs in the oven, it is important to ensure that they are cooked thoroughly to prevent any foodborne illnesses. The cooking time and temperature are crucial factors in achieving perfectly cooked chicken meatballs.

Preheat the oven to 375°F (190°C). This temperature is ideal for cooking chicken meatballs as it allows them to cook evenly and develop a golden-brown crust.

The suggested cooking time for chicken meatballs is typically around 20-25 minutes. However, the exact cooking time may vary depending on the size of the meatballs. It is important to check the internal temperature of the meatballs using a meat thermometer to ensure they reach an internal temperature of 165°F (74°C). This ensures that the chicken is fully cooked and safe to eat.

To cook the chicken meatballs, place them on a baking sheet lined with parchment paper or aluminum foil. Make sure to space them evenly to allow for proper air circulation and even cooking. Avoid overcrowding the pan, as this can result in uneven cooking.

During the cooking process, it is a good idea to flip the meatballs once to ensure they cook evenly on both sides. This can be done halfway through the cooking time, around the 10-12 minute mark. However, be gentle when flipping the meatballs to prevent them from breaking apart.

Once the chicken meatballs are cooked, remove them from the oven and let them rest for a few minutes before serving. This allows the juices to redistribute, ensuring that the meatballs remain moist and flavorful.

Remember to always follow safe cooking practices when handling and cooking chicken to prevent cross-contamination. Wash your hands thoroughly before and after handling raw chicken, and avoid using the same utensils or cutting boards for raw and cooked chicken.
